A young Brazilian woman, 19-year-old Thauane Cordeiro, likes to wear colorful turbans when she goes out on the town. But in Brazil, it’s most common to see black women wearing them and when one of them saw this “white woman” wearing one, they accused her of “cultural appropriation.” Ridiculous, I know.

But here’s the thing: Cordeiro has acute myeloid leukemia, which is cancer of the blood and bone marrow, and she has lost all of her hair. That’s why she wears the head wrap; to feel “beautiful” and like a “diva,” as she stated in a Facebook post about this incident.

When the black woman approached her and told her she shouldn’t be wearing the turban, Cordeiro had the perfect response. She ripped off the covering and said, “You see that? It’s called cancer, so I wear what I want. Goodbye.”
